Moderators

Piyush Mehta
Piyush has been a Surrey resident since 2013. He emigrated from India and then from Kenya to Canada where he worked in the IT sector and had a family business. He is currently operating a wholesale distribution business in Surrey. Piyush is interested in giving back to his community and has recently become a member of the Surrey Immigrant Advisory Roundtable.

Wafa Al-jabiri
Wafa has been a Surrey resident since 2013. She came to Canada from Iraq and has been an active member of her local community. Wafa is a member of the City of Surrey's Social Policy Advisory Committee and is on the Surrey Immigrant Advisory Roundtable.
About the Philosophers' Café

Philosophers’ Café is a series of informal public discussions in libraries, cafés and restaurants throughout Metro Vancouver. The cafés, which are open to everyone, have brought dialogue and discussion to thousands of people who are interested in exploring issues from the absurd to the sublime.
